The China Food Processing Blades Market was estimated at USD 189 Million in 2025 and is projected to reach USD 218 Million by 2032, growing at a CAGR of 2.1% from 2026 to 2032. This growth is primarily fueled by the escalating demand for processed food products, as consumer preferences shift towards convenience and ready-to-eat meals. Additionally, ongoing advancements in food processing technologies and the continuous expansion of the food and beverage industry in China serve to enhance the market potential further.

The demand for high-performance food processing blades is rising sharply in China, particularly for applications involving cutting, slicing, and grinding. As the food industry increasingly opts for automation and mechanization, the necessity for specialized blades that can endure rigorous usage under high-speed conditions is becoming apparent.
Moreover, sustainability is gaining traction as a driving factor in the market. Manufacturers are now prioritizing the development of eco-friendly blade materials and processes, reflecting a broader commitment to environmental responsibility in the food processing sector.
Despite the promising growth trajectory, the China Food Processing Blades Market encounters several obstacles that could impede its progress. The landscape is marked by fierce competition, with both local and international manufacturers vying for market share. Furthermore, rapidly evolving consumer preferences pose a challenge for companies to remain relevant and responsive. Stringent government regulations related to food safety also necessitate adherence to high standards, adding pressure on manufacturers. Finally, fluctuations in raw material prices and potential supply chain disruptions can impact production efficiency and cost-effectiveness, compelling companies to adopt robust strategies to navigate these challenges.

In China, government policies are significantly shaping the food processing blades market through stringent regulations focusing on food safety and hygiene. These regulations ensure that manufacturers maintain high-quality standards in their products, including blades. Additionally, the government is actively promoting technological innovation within the food processing industry, which encompasses funding and support programs aimed at enhancing productivity and efficiency. Such initiatives also extend to aiding small and medium-sized enterprises, fostering a competitive environment conducive to growth.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
